Comparison highlights

  • Moat score gap: Sartorius Stedim Biotech S.A. leads (80 / 100 vs 66 / 100 for Waters Corporation).
  • Segment focus: Sartorius Stedim Biotech S.A. has 2 segments (75% in Sterile single-use bioprocessing consumables); Waters Corporation has 4 segments (34.9% in Waters instrument systems).
  • Primary market structure: Oligopoly vs Oligopoly. Pricing power: Strong vs Moderate.
  • Moat breadth: Sartorius Stedim Biotech S.A. has 6 moat types across 3 domains; Waters Corporation has 7 across 2.
